accurately correctly or precisely; without making any mistakes.
animation the act or result of causing something to become lively or active.
devastate to destroy or ruin.
dividend the number to be divided by another number in math equations.
drab not bright; dull.
expend to use up.
inflammatory tending to arouse and excite the emotions, or call forth an emotional response.
matchless1 being unsurpassed; without peer.
municipal of or having to do with a local government or unit of government.
notorious known for something bad.
overhang to extend out over.
rejoice to be full of joy or show great pleasure (sometimes followed by "in").
selfless having or showing an unselfish lack of concern for oneself and one's interests.
technique the particular method or way of doing or performing something.
torment a state of great suffering of the body or mind.
